How Compression Socks Support Circulation and Reduce Swelling

Medical-grade compression socks apply graduated pressure—strongest at the ankle and decreasing upward—to help veins push blood back toward the heart. For women managing diabetes and blood pressure alongside weight concerns, this can lower leg volume by 20-30% within hours, according to clinical observations. In the CFP approach, we emphasize that small, sustainable habits compound; wearing 15-20 mmHg socks during long workdays or travel prevents the cycle of swelling that leads to avoided movement.

Improved circulation also means better oxygen delivery to muscles, which can ease the joint pain that has derailed so many past diet attempts. Users often report less heaviness by evening, making evening walks more feasible without gym schedules or expensive programs.

Integrating Compression Socks into Your Hormonal Weight Loss Plan

Start with knee-high socks rated 15-20 mmHg for daily use, or 20-30 mmHg if swelling is severe—consult your doctor first, especially with blood pressure medications. Wear them upon waking before swelling builds, and pair with the CFP method's focus on balanced meals that stabilize insulin and reduce inflammation. Simple additions like elevating legs for 10 minutes nightly enhance results without extra time demands.

Practical Tips and When to Seek Professional Guidance

Choose breathable materials to avoid skin irritation, wash daily, and replace every 4-6 months. If you experience numbness, skin changes, or worsening symptoms, stop use and see your provider.
